Campaign for Acadia surpasses $75-million goal

The Campaign for Acadia concluded successfully in December 2020, reaching and surpassing its $75-million goal with a final tally of $86.8 million to support students, faculty, staff and campus infrastructure under each of the four Campaign pillars: Transform; Discover; Inspire; and Build.

Irving family’s philanthropic impact on Acadia ‘incalculable’

The notion of family and taking care of one another are threads that are woven through the fabric of Acadia University’s illustrious 182-year history. One family in particular has had a significant and enduring impact at Acadia, tending carefully to the University’s students, faculty and staff while quietly establishing itself as Acadia’s most generous benefactors: the Arthur Irving family of Saint John, NB.

Young alumna Fiona McGuinty embraces power and impact of Campaign motto ‘Every gift matters’

A key component to the success of the Campaign for Acadia was the generous support of many young alumni who embraced the motto, ‘Every gift matters’. Members of the Acadia alumni community in every aspect were dedicated to meeting and exceeding the Campaign’s ambitious $75-million goal, but recent graduates, particularly those in the last decade, answered the call and provided foundational gifts that sustained and enhanced the Campaign’s momentum.
